Heart disease risk factors are numerous. A few examples of them include advanced age, gender and having a family history of such. Clearly, there is nothing that you can do about these risk factors. Do take note that there are also those that you can do something about proactively.

Obesity is an example of a risk factor that can be altered or changed to have your cardiovascular system safeguarded. Health experts confirm that these days billions of people across the globe are suffering from obesity. It's no wonder why heart disease remains as the number one cause of deaths, say cardiologists.

A reason why being obese can endanger one's cardiovascular health is the fact that it can cause the blood pressure to increase, a medical condition that's referred to as hypertension. Suffering from obesity also has the same effect on the levels of cholesterol in the bloodstream. The heart and the rest of the cardiovascular system is in peril if both the blood pressure and blood cholesterol levels of an individual are abnormally high.
